excel设置下拉框的高度
时间: 2023-08-23 15:06:13 浏览: 307
在 Excel 中,下拉框的高度是根据单元格的行高来确定的。要设置下拉框的高度,你可以按照以下步骤操作:
1. 选中包含下拉框的单元格。
2. 右键单击选中的单元格,选择 "格式化单元格"。
3. 在弹出的对话框中,切换到 "对齐" 选项卡。
4. 在 "对齐" 选项卡中,可以通过调整 "行高" 来设置下拉框的高度。
5. 修改完行高后,点击 "确定" 完成设置。
请注意,这种方法只能调整整个单元格的行高,而不是仅调整下拉框的高度。如果你想要更精确地控制下拉框的高度,可能需要使用 VBA 或其他编程方式来实现。
相关问题
select下拉框高度设置
你可以使用 CSS 中的 height 属性来设置 select 元素下拉框的高度。例如:
```css
select {
height: 30px; /* 设置下拉框高度为 30px */
}
```
但是需要注意的是,有些浏览器会忽略 height 属性,而只根据 option 元素的高度来确定下拉框的高度。因此,你可能需要通过设置 option 元素的高度来调整下拉框的高度。例如:
```css
select {
height: 30px; /* 设置 select 元素高度为 30px */
}
/* 设置 option 元素高度为 30px */
select option {
height: 30px;
}
```
这样就可以确保下拉框的高度被正确设置了。
java设置excel下拉框
要设置Excel下拉框,可以使用Java中的Apache POI库。下面是一个简单的示例代码:
```java
// 创建下拉列表的数据
String[] data = new String[]{"选项1", "选项2", "选项3"};
// 创建下拉列表对象
DataValidationHelper validationHelper = new XSSFDataValidationHelper(sheet);
CellRangeAddressList addressList = new CellRangeAddressList(0, 0, 0, 0);
DataValidationConstraint constraint = validationHelper.createExplicitListConstraint(data);
DataValidation dataValidation = validationHelper.createValidation(constraint, addressList);
// 设置下拉列表的单元格样式
CellStyle style = workbook.createCellStyle();
style.setDataFormat((short)0);
// 将下拉列表对象和单元格样式应用到单元格上
Cell cell = sheet.createRow(0).createCell(0);
cell.setCellValue("请选择");
cell.setCellStyle(style);
sheet.addValidationData(dataValidation);
```
这段代码会在Excel的第1行第1列(即A1单元格)创建一个下拉列表,下拉列表的选项为"选项1"、"选项2"和"选项3"。注意要使用XSSF格式的Excel文件,否则需要使用HSSFDataValidationHelper和HSSFCellStyle等类。